Huizhou Stinky CarpHuizhou stinky mandarin fish is made primarily from fresh mandarin fish, which is marinated and fermented to develop a distinctive aroma. It is then pan-fried until the skin is crispy and simmered with seasonings. The unique flavor of the fish meat is achieved through microbial fermentation during the preparation process.

Braised Country ChickenBraised free-range rooster is a Chinese dish featuring free-range chicken as the main ingredient. The chicken is cut into pieces, blanched to remove odor, then stir-fried with葱,姜,蒜, star anise and other spices. Soy sauce, cooking wine, sugar and water are added for slow stewing until the meat is tender and flavorful.
